speed-duplex
This command configures the mode of operation for the Ethernet port
(Requires reboot).
Syntax
speed-duplex <auto |auto-10 |auto-100 |10-half |100-half |10-full |100-full >
• auto - Uses auto negotiation for speed and duplex mode.
• auto-10 - 10 Mbps, uses auto negotiation for duplex mode.
• auto-100 - 100 Mbps, uses auto negotiation for duplex mode.
• 10-half - 10 Mbps, half-duplex.
• 100-half - 100 Mbps, half-duplex.
• 10-full - 10 Mbps, full-duplex.
• 100-full - 100 Mbps, full-duplex
Default Setting
auto
Command Mode
Interface Configuration (Ethernet)
